Engineered for big-wheel trail and track use

The Tamiya 44025 - 1/10 Mad Bison Big Wheel (TG10) delivers the character of a glow-engine monster truck. It uses the FS-15LT engine in a package that appeals to tinkerers and racers who enjoy tuning and tough off-road runs.

Sturdy TGM-01 chassis construction

The TGM-01 frame is made from a 2.5mm thick duralumin plate in a double deck format to increase rigidity and stability at speed. A polypropylene undercowl protects the chassis from mud and debris encountered on rough surfaces.

Robust independent suspension

The four-wheel independent double wishbone setup provides predictable handling and impact absorption, helping the truck keep traction over uneven ground. The 1:16.25 gear ratio assists in climbing and low-speed torque delivery.

FS-15LT power and drivetrain improvements

The included FS-15LT engine offers reliable performance for off-road competition and recreational use. Revised spur and counter gears enhance drivetrain efficiency for smoother acceleration and less mechanical loss.

Personalise your radio and controls

The kit does not include a radio control unit, so builders can fit a preferred Tamiya system or a 2-channel solution with two servos to achieve their desired steering and throttle response.

Specifications

  • Scale: 1/10
  • Overall Length: 432mm
  • Overall Width: 313mm
  • Chassis Weight: 2020g
  • Wheelbase: 262mm
  • Tread - Front/Rear: 155mm / 253mm
  • Tire Width/Diameter - Front & Rear: 60/130mm
  • Gear Ratio: 1:16.25
  • Body Material: Polycarbonate
  • Frame: Duralumin chassis plate with double deck
  • Suspension: Four-wheel independent double wishbone
  • Engine: FS-15LT Included
  • Radio Control Unit: Optional
